Wincanton Crescent is in Northolt and in Ealing district. UB5 4HH is located in the Northolt Mandeville elect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Ealing North.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Safety

Is Wincanton Crescent Street dangerous?

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around Wincanton Crescent was 78.8 per 1,000 residents, which is 47.5% higher than the North Greenford average. The most reported crime type was Violence and sexual offences.

Wincanton Crescent has the 13th highest crime rate of 50 local areas in North Greenford and the 481st lowest crime rate of 964 local areas in Ealing .

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 33.3 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been rising year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has risen by about 106.5%.
